Description

An extremely well presented four bedroom detached family home, offering spacious and versatile accommodation over two floors, located in a sought-after location within this popular village, set in an elevated position, with views overlooking the valley towards St Ives and the famous viaduct. The property has been well maintained by the present vendors and is, therefore, offered for sale in good decorative order throughout. The accommodation can be used in a variety of ways with the potential for annexed accommodation, subject to any necessary planning permission. El Mirador is conveniently located within the village and Angarrack is only a short drive from the main town of Hayle with access to the sandy beaches alogn with Godrevy Cove. The gardens are of a good size, again enjoying the full view of the surrounding countryside and there is parking and wooden garage.
